u Angle Units, Coordinate Conversion, Sexagesimal Operations (ANGL)
[OPTN]-[ANGL]
•{°}/{r}/{g} ... {degrees}/{radians}/{grads} for a specific input value
•{° ’ ”} ... {specifies degrees (hours), minutes, seconds when inputting a degrees/minutes/
seconds value}
•{'DMS} ... {converts decimal value to sexagesimal value}
•{Pol(}/{Rec(} ... {rectangular-to-polar}/{polar-to-rectangular} coordinate conversion

k Angle Units
To change the angle unit of an input value, first press K3(ANGL). On the pull-up
menu that appears, select “
°
”, “r”, or “g”.
•Be sure to specify Comp for Mode in the SET UP screen.
